Earthquake

From KSBW:

A 4.0-magnitude earthquake struck halfway between Salinas and Soledad at 9:25 p.m. Sunday.

The epicenter was about 13 miles north of Soledad and 15 miles east of Salinas, according to the USGS.

The quake came less than an hour after the San Francisco Giants won the 2012 MLB World Series in Detroit by trampling the Tigers with a 4-game sweep.

Two small aftershocks, magnitudes 2.1 and 2.4, followed soon after, according to the USGS.

There were no immediate reports of injuries or damages.
